Preview: Saint John Paul the Great Catholic Wolves vs. Episcopal Maroon

After two games on the road, Saint John Paul the Great Catholic is heading back home. They will take on the Episcopal Maroon at 5: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Saint John Paul the Great Catholic has been getting the ball to fall more lately as they've increased their point totals each of their last three games.

Saint John Paul the Great Catholic posted their biggest win since December 11, 2023 on Thursday. They put the hurt on Fredericksburg Christian with a sharp 60-39 win. Given Saint John Paul the Great Catholic's advantage in MaxPreps' Virginia basketball rankings (they are ranked 144th, while Fredericksburg Christian is ranked 306th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.

The match pitted two dominant guards against one another in Nina Velandria and Layna Thomas. Velandria had a great game and scored 16 points along with three steals. Meanwhile, Thomas was balling out in the loss, scoring 17 points along with three steals.

Meanwhile, Episcopal waltzed into their game on Wednesday with six straight wins but they left with seven. They enjoyed a cozy 51-35 victory over St. Stephen's & St. Agnes.

It was another big night for Ava Sawi, who scored 17 points along with five assists and two steals. Sawi is absolutely dominating the steal category: she's posted at least two every time she's taken the court this season. The team also got some help courtesy of Princess Akojenu, who scored 14 points along with seven rebounds.

Saint John Paul the Great Catholic's win was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 7-7. Those good results were due in large part to their offensive dominance across that stretch, as they averaged 53.7 points per game. As for Episcopal, their win bumped their record up to 10-1.
